Claude Can Now Build Its Own Harness... For Every Task
In this video I explain why using one coding harness (like Claude Code/Codex) for all knowledge work breaks down as the context window fills, leading to agentic laziness, self-preferential bias, and goal drift. I show how dynamic workflows solve this by splitting work into clean contexts via a JavaScript workflow that can spawn agents, run them in parallel, and use pipelines, choose models, resume after interruption, and optionally isolate work trees.
